Chief Bolaji Ayorinde, the Chairman of the Oyo State Advisory Council, has lauded Governor Seyi Makinde for his establishment of the Rule of Law Enforcement Authority, an initiative aimed at fostering a strong culture of legal compliance among the state’s citizens.

During the inauguration of the board, Chief Ayorinde commended Governor Makinde’s visionary step, noting that it places the state on a steadfast path toward ensuring respect for the laws of the land.

The esteemed legal expert underscored the significance of this board’s creation, emphasizing its pivotal role in reinforcing the adherence to legal standards and ensuring that the rule of law prevails.

Chief Ayorinde highlighted the board’s critical importance in upholding social order and promoting a society grounded in respect for the law.

He further remarked that the board’s establishment would markedly reduce the tragic loss of lives that often results from the disregard for legal norms.

Moreover, Chief Ayorinde expressed his belief that the board will restore order within the state, creating an environment that is conducive to development and sustained progress.

The Chairman praised Governor Makinde for his unwavering commitment to upholding the rule of law, a testament to his administration’s dedication to justice, fairness, and accountability.

Chief Ayorinde called upon the board members to fulfill their responsibilities with diligence and integrity, ensuring the effective enforcement of the law throughout the state.

He expressed his confidence that the Rule of Law Enforcement Authority would have a profound and positive impact, positioning Oyo State as a beacon of excellence.

In establishing this board, Governor Makinde has demonstrated his strong resolve to embed a culture of legal obedience, paving the way for a more secure, orderly, and prosperous Oyo State.
